runnable

    -3

    1答えて

    私はJavaの学生です。これはStackExchangeを実装しようとしています(プッシャースレッドとポッパースレッド、単一のスタックリソースと2つのスレッドを制御してスタックの内容と時間を渡します)。 コードが機能しているように見えても、誰かが改善またはエラー/悪い習慣について私のコードにコメントすることができたらと思っていました。 このプログラムの主な理由は、マルチスレッド環境でのリソースアク

    0

    1答えて

    私は私はないです Runnable runnableObj =()->{ try { myObj.setParameters(Id); } catch (Exception e) { LOG.info("Exception in setting parameters for user" + Id); } }

    1

    2答えて

    私はstackoverflowとそれに類するすべての回答を行ってきましたが、使用していないことが判明しました。 誰もこの機能が動作していない理由を指摘できますか?それは簡単でなければなりません:イメージを6秒ごとに更新します(3分ごとにテストされますが、6秒とします)。 コードが行うことは、4つの画像のそれぞれを段階的に通過しますが、画像は変更されません。しかし、最後の画像になると、それは変わりま

    2

    1答えて

    Java並行処理APIを使用して、実行予定のタスクへの参照を取得するにはどうすればよいですか? 私はこのような何かを、そしてmyRunnableへの参照保つことができます。 ScheduledExecutorService exec = Executors.newSingleThreadScheduledExecutor(); SimpleRunnable myRunnable = new Si

    1

    1答えて

    私はメディアプレーヤーアプリでシークバーを進めるために現在の位置を取得しようとしています。しかし、私が呼び出す度に: getSupportMediaController().getPlaybackState().getPosition(); メディアが再生されている場合は0を返し、一時停止の場合は-1を返します。私は成功しなかった解決策をたくさん探して、私はすべてを試しました。 ところで、上の

    0

    1答えて

    Javaでチャットを作成しました。これは、画面上で送受信されたメッセージを表示します。問題は、メッセージを送信するときに以前に送信された値が取得されていることです。たとえば、「Microsoft」と書かれたメッセージを送信し、「Apple」と書かれた別のメッセージを送信します。ディスプレイに「Applesoft」と表示されている場合、DatagramPacketを空にしていないようです。何ができま

    3

    1答えて

    私はスレッドを含むことを試みている簡単な練習をしています。 (a)RunAnableを実装するSumActionというクラスを作成します。 クラスには、start、end、およびsumの3つのインスタンス変数が含まれています。 startとendはコンストラクタによって初期化されます。 sumは0に設定されます。 (b)run()メソッドは、開始から終了までのすべての値の合計を求めるforループを

    -2

    1答えて

    下記の例からhandler.postDelayedを停止できません。それは単に1秒後に機能を実行するために続けて、スイッチがオフのとき停止しません: mySwitch.setChecked(false); mySwitch.setOnCheckedChangeListener(new CompoundButton.OnCheckedChangeListener() { @O